Welcome to Ventnor Botanic Garden. The garden is internationally recognised for its remarkable microclimate—often described as the warmest in the UK—which allows a diverse range of subtropical and Mediterranean plants to thrive outdoors.
With temperatures averaging around 5°C higher than much of mainland Britain, the garden supports thousands of rare and exotic species from regions such as Australia, South Africa, and the Mediterranean.

The current National Minimum Wage (NMW) rate for apprentices is £8.00 per hour. This applies to all apprentices in the first year of their Apprenticeship. The Minimum Wage for Apprentices applies to time spent on the job plus time spent training. For more information visit: www.gov.uk/national-minimum-wage-rates
